Taxonomic Classification

Rank Andohahela Sportive Lemur Spring Hazelcup
Kingdom Animalia (Animals) Fungi (Fungi)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Ascomycota (Sac Fungi)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Leotiomycetes (Leotiomycetes)
Order Primates (Primates) Helotiales (Helotiales)
Family Lepilemuridae Cenangiaceae
Genus Lepilemur Encoelia
Species Lepilemur fleuretae Encoelia furfuracea
